Notes on the pathogenesis of subacute sclerosing panencephalitis

Summary
Subacute sclerosing panencephalitis (SSPE) involves white matter damage, similar to other viral encephalitides. Evidence suggests SSPE arises from both viral invasion and an immune response causing demyelination.

Background:
- Subacute sclerosing leukoencephalitis (SSLE) initially emphasized white matter involvement, distinguishing it from Dawson's subacute inclusion body encephalitis (SIBE).
- Clinical, electroencephalographic, and immunological similarities led to the unification of SSLE and SIBE into subacute sclerosing panencephalitis (SSPE).
- SSPE white matter lesions resemble those in progressive rubella encephalitis, AIDS encephalomyelitis, HTLV-1 myelopathy, and ovine visna.

Main Results:
- SSPE lesions exhibit perivascular edema, inflammation, and demyelination, characteristic of acute disseminated encephalomyelitis (ADEM).
- Immune complex deposits are found in the walls of small cerebral blood vessels in SSPE and other persistent viral infections.
- Pathological similarities exist between SSPE and conditions like progressive rubella encephalitis, AIDS encephalomyelitis, HTLV-1 myelopathy, and ovine visna.
Conclusions:
- SSPE pathogenesis likely involves both direct viral invasion and a concurrent immune-mediated response.
- This immune response is a significant contributor to the extensive demyelination observed in SSPE.
- SSPE and SIBE may represent different clinical manifestations of the same underlying viral etiology.
